    ABOUT THE POSITION

    The Clark County Justice Court-Las Vegas Department is seeking qualified candidates for the Justice Court Assistant Court Administrator position. This position functions to assist with the day-to-day management of the department, supporting court operations, organizing and managing while administrating all divisional departments required for the effective function of the Las Vegas Justice Court. The incumbent is responsible for ensuring court-wide operations and support services meet judicial needs in providing fair and equal justice, while ensuring their compliance with Court policy and procedures, as well as all applicable laws and regulations.

    EXAMPLES OF DUTIES

    • Represents the Las Vegas Justice Court Administrator/Executive Officer in the daily operations, business and legislative interests for the court related to Court services.
    • Assists in aligning objectives, goals, priorities and deadlines for department management and reviews processes; assists the Court Administrator/Executive Officer by answering questions and making decisions regarding court services and operations.
    • Selects, hires, and disciplines subordinate employees as needed; assigns, reviews and evaluates the work of management staff.
    • Oversees Court operations including development to ensure provision of services and compliance with contracted programmatic obligations, applicable court rules, federal, state and county laws, regulations, and guidelines.
    • Provides consultation, assistance, and direction in resolving the most complex or unusual situations, ensures compliance with relevant policies and procedures and maintains monitoring controls for all program and operational areas of the Court.
    • Ensures the development and maintenance of systems, procedures, tracking mechanisms, reporting, and controls in program areas to ensure proper documentation of service delivery efforts, implementation of policy to improve operational efficiency, and accuracy of records.
    • Promotes good customer service and public relations; coordinates operations and promotes partnerships with County departments, outside agencies, citizen groups and the general public; represents the Court at public meetings or hearings; makes presentations before the Board of County Commissioners and coordinates with the Board of County Commissioners/County Manager on behalf of the Court Administrator/Court Executive Officer.
    • Assists in the development, recommendation, and implementation of goals, policy statements, planning, research and statistical analysis for the court; works with the Court Administrator, Chief Judge, standing committees and ad hoc committees on a wide range of special projects.
    • Assists with engagement of press releases, advisories, and social media posts that spotlight court decisions, initiatives, and public events, fields media inquiries, coordinates interviews with judges and administrators, and manages crisis-communication protocols, monitors news coverage, social media conversations, and public sentiment to anticipate questions and guides proactive messaging, develops and implements an annual communications plan—complete with digital campaigns, newsletters, and community outreach—to foster public understanding of court operations.
    • Assists with direct liaison functions, media and public relations for the Court; assists with coordinating interactions of court system with other branches of government, the Administrative Office of the Courts, public and private attorneys, and other interested parties; assists with the responsibility of producing informational reports that describe court business and operations.
    • Assists in the direction of staff support services for the court and resolves a wide range of issues regarding support services and non-judicial personnel.
    • Develops court wide education, training and development programs to promote the Leadership Council and Management Development Program.
    • Works to improve overall court performance, case flow management, efficiency and time timely disposition of all cases.
    • Produces accurate statistics, metrics and reports.
    • Oversees facilities - courtrooms and other physical spaces to ensure access for all people, and to provide adequate room for work and circulation. Manages, anticipates, plans, and prepares for facility and space needs by partnering with the Real Property Management department, facility planners and architects to assess actions required for the office and courtroom renovations, remodeling, or construction.
    • Identifies long-term priorities and the optimum methods by which the court should attempt to achieve those priorities based upon current realities and assumptions about the future of the Court.

    Clark County is a dynamic and innovative organization dedicated to providing top-quality service with integrity, respect and accountability. With jurisdiction over the world-famous Las Vegas Strip and covering an area the size of New Jersey. Clark County is the nation’s 14th-largest county and provides extensive regional services to more than 2.3 million citizens and more than  45.3 million visitors a year (2018). Included are the nation’s 9th-busiest airport, air quality compliance, social services and the state’s largest public hospital, University Medical Center. The County also provides municipal services that are traditionally provided by cities to more than 1 million residents in the unincorporated area. Those include fire protection, roads and other public works, parks and recreation, and planning and development.
